Abstract

PURPOSE: To enable accurate flow measurement, independently of the greatness of flow without the friction loss of the rotating part, by supporting the wing wheel rotationably with the float, in the wing wheel type gas flow meter.
CONSTITUTION: The cylindrical vessel 4 of fluid use open for the upper surface is placed at the center of the cylindrical pipe 1 providing the flow inlet 2 at the lower part and the flow-out outlet 3 at the upper part. The wing wheel 6 located according to the gas path 5 is supported rotational-freely with the float 7 floating on the liquid surface in the cylindrical vessel 4 for liquid. The steel ball 8 is fitted at the bottom of the float 7 and the magnet 8 is located at the position opposed to the steel ball 8. Thus, the float 7 can always be positioned almost at the center.
